Love the vid. Something I did that did wonders for me when I was learning how to box. Was really simple. I would do sparring rounds, and I would warn my partners about this, that i'll just go an entire round only blocking or dodging, or counter hitting. I feel when you are working on a fundamental, just spending a couple weeks only on that fundamental does wonders for you in learning it faster. Study Vods, put extra focus on it in your sparring, do some drills that involve blocks, if your commit and train right, you will improve.

With training your eyes, you can use light objects like rolled-up paper by yourself, tapping and touching your forehead/nose. The element of unpredictability is still there, or at least more than if you just use your own hands - which is very predictable and won't really work for that reason.
